What are the cases that require an Intraocular Lens Implant

In every human eye, there is a transparent ring-shaped behind the iris, known as the eye's lens. This lens focuses the light coming from different distances until it reaches the retina, which sends light signals to the brain to interpret the images we see clearly.

Although the eye's lens is composed of pure proteins and a little water, which gives the lens the characteristic of transparency and the ability to pass light through it, it might become dark with little clarity because Proteins and fibers are destroyed inside the lens, so the lens of the eye becomes cloudy, making it difficult for light to pass through. In advanced stages, it may become completely dark, causing blindness.

Cataracts are among the most common diseases that require eye lens implant surgery. Cataracts commonly occur with age, and cataracts are the first cause of blindness in the elderly, so the earlier the operation is performed, the better the results will be. Read more about cataract surgery.

As mentioned earlier, the lens facilitates the process of passing light so that the shadow is well placed on the retina, as this process is known as optical matching. Some people have problems in visual matching and therefore have difficulty seeing objects clearly from far or near distances without wearing glasses or lenses. as is the case with hyperopia (difficulty seeing close things) or nearsightedness (difficulty seeing distant objects) and in both cases, lens implant or laser vision correction can treat these problems without the need for glasses or contact lenses.

How Intraocular Lens Implant is done in turkey

During the lens implant surgery, the surgeon removes the damaged eye lens and replaces it with an intelligent artificial lens made of plastic material.

The patient remains awake during Lens implant surgery But he does not feel any pain or discomfort, as the eye that will be operated on is anesthetized, and the patient may be given some painkillers and medications that help him relax during the surgery.

The specialized ophthalmologist makes a small surgical incision in the front of the eye, and the doctor may use a laser to make this small incision. The cataracts are destroyed and suctioned out with the help of surgical tools, after which the new artificial lens is installed in its place inside the eye.

The surgery usually takes only one hour, and the patient does not need to stay in the hospital. The lens implantation surgery can be performed within the doctor’s outpatient clinic.

Types of Intraocular Lens Implant in Turkey

The Intraocular Lens Implant in Turkey is divided into several types according to the type of lenses implanted, including:

Monofocal IOL implant

This type of lens is most commonly used in cataract surgeries. This lens focuses the vision on one destination, whether near or far. The far-focus lens is often implanted, and the patient is advised to use glasses that help him see near.

Multifocal implant

This type of artificial eye lens allows clear vision at long and near distances together, meaning that this lens contains a part that helps to see close objects and another that focuses on the farther distance, so this lens does not require the person to wear glasses for near vision.

This lens type is better than the previous one, but it may cause side effects, such as light flare.

Light adjustable lens implant

These lenses are adjustable after implant to suit the desire of each patient. This lens is a good choice for patients with myopia and hyperopia. It is also a suitable option for astigmatism patients because it can adjust its specifications to suit the patient's visual needs.

This lens is modified after implant using a laser treatment that changes its shape; this allows the patient to adjust and improve his visual results instead of wearing contact lenses or glasses.

Toric IOL implant

This type is a unique lens for astigmatism patients with cataracts inside the eye. Astigmatism occurs when the cornea takes an abnormal shape that obstructs the passage of light to the retina. Therefore, these lenses are specially designed for these patients. You can read more about astigmatism.

What happens after Intraocular Lens Implant surgery

After Lens Implant, the patient may notice a temporary blurring of vision. There is no need to worry, as this is normal due to the expansion of the eye pupil resulting from the surgery. The pupil soon returns to its normal shape after a short period.

As soon as the pupil returns to its standard size, the person begins to notice a significant improvement in vision. This improvement gradually increases after the lens implant and may take a week to reach the best results, and this period may increase to a month or more in other cases.

The period required for complete healing and recovery from the lens implant depends on several factors, including the type of lens implanted in addition to the patient’s condition before undergoing surgery and the brain’s adaptation to the new eye lens, so this period may range from one week to several months and may reach a full year for some patients.

The patient must follow some tips in the post-surgery period, including:

  • Avoid exposing your eyes to sunlight as much as possible and use sunglasses
  • Wear eye protection when sleeping to avoid eye injury
  • Do not rub or press your eyes too hard
  • Your doctor may prescribe anti-inflammatory eye drops
  • Maintain your eye health and see a doctor if you notice new symptoms

Complications of Intraocular Lens Implant

The intraocular lens implant is a safe procedure, but it may cause some complications or side effects in rare cases, including:

  • Eye redness and swelling for a temporary period after the lens implant
  • Intraocular bleeding at the lens implant site
  • Transmission of infection to the eye
  • Retinal detachment which is a condition that requires emergency treatment
  • The lens moves out of its place
  • Loss of vision (very rare complication)
